2015年1月31日 · If you right-click the budget cell for alcohol in January, one of the options is "Budget to 0". This will change the budget amount from 40 to 14.98, and send the 15.02 that you didn't use back to "Available to Budget". You can then increase the budget in one of your savings goals to get Available back to 0.

YNAB and investments? - Mr. Money Mustache
2013年5月26日 · I keep my investment accounts off-budget in YNAB. Only two of my investment accounts (Roth IRA and taxable) ever get any contributions from my budget, so I set up budget categories for them and transfer accordingly. The rest of my investment contributions all come via pre-tax payroll deductions, so I never even enter those into my budget.

Curious how YNAB folks handle their HSA
2015年3月6日 · Let's say you have $5,000 in your off-budget HSA and $0 in your on-budget HSA. You go to the doctor and have a $20 copay and purchase $30 in prescriptions. Your costs in your "Medical" budget are now $50. So you move $50 from your off-budget HSA account (retirement) to your on-budget HSA account (debit) as a $50 credit in "Medical", not in ...
